Towel Snapping the Press: Bush's Journey from Locker-Room Antics to Message Control - Communication, Media, and Politics

Follows George W Bush's lifelong association with the press, showing how he has developed and, over the years, modified his tactics. This book not only presents interesting stories about the president from reporters' points of view, but also raises important issues that any civically engaged citizen will want to explore.
